By Matt Levine, All Trojans: The pressure is on for the USC Trojans this season. After coming so close to reaching the College Football Playoff last year, the Trojans are one of the favorites to reach the tournament entering the new year.
Head coach Lincoln Riley enters his second season with the program, and they are ready to make that leap toward full contention status. They have to; otherwise, this season will be considered a failure.
